F₁ particles present in mitochondria are known as

Options

(a) episomes
(b) spherosomes
(c) oxysomes
(d) microsomes

Correct Answer:

oxysomes

Explanation:

F1 particles are present in the inner mitochondrial space of the mitochondrion. It is attached on the infoldings called the cristae. F1 particles are also known as oxysomes or elementary particles or F1-F0 particles. They are responsible in ATP synthesis and oxidation
